How does soccer handicap betting work? This question often perplexes newcomers to the world of sports betting. Yet, once unraveled, the concept reveals itself as a strategic tool that enhances the excitement and engagement of soccer matches. Handicap betting, also known as Asian handicap betting, is a method used to level the playing field between teams of varying strengths. While traditional betting markets may offer limited options for predicting match outcomes, handicap betting opens up a spectrum of possibilities by adjusting the perceived advantage or disadvantage of each team.

At its core, handicap betting operates on the principle of giving a hypothetical advantage or disadvantage to one team before the game begins. This adjustment aims to create more balanced odds, thereby enticing bettors to wager on matches where there is a clear favorite. In essence, handicap betting enables punters to bet not only on which team will win or lose but also on the margin by which they will do so. This dynamic nature of soccer handicap betting introduces a nuanced layer of complexity, elevating the betting experience beyond mere win-lose predictions.

Understanding the mechanics of soccer handicap betting entails grasping the concept of goals handicaps. Unlike traditional fixed-odds betting, where outcomes are binary, handicap betting introduces fractional goal handicaps to even out the playing field. By applying these handicaps, bookmakers adjust the final score of the match for the purposes of the bet. This adjustment can result in outcomes such as a win, loss, or draw for either team, with the handicap factored into the final tally. Thus, rather than relying solely on the final score, punters must analyze the match from a handicapped perspective, considering factors such as team form, playing style, and historical performance.

Understanding Handicap Betting in Soccer

Handicap betting is a popular form of wagering in soccer that aims to level the playing field between two teams of varying strengths. It’s a betting strategy designed to offer more balanced odds by giving a hypothetical advantage or disadvantage to each team before the game begins.

What is Handicap Betting in Soccer? Handicap betting essentially involves adding or subtracting goals from a team’s final score to determine the outcome of the bet. This adjustment is made to reflect the difference in perceived ability between the two teams. Let’s delve into how handicap betting works in soccer:

  • Positive Handicap: When a team is given a positive handicap, it means they are perceived as the weaker team. In this scenario, the handicap is added to their final score. For example, if Team A has a +1 handicap against Team B, and the match ends in a 1-1 draw, Team A wins the bet due to the handicap, making the adjusted score 2-1 in their favor.
  • Negative Handicap: Conversely, when a team is assigned a negative handicap, it indicates they are considered the stronger team. Here, the handicap is subtracted from their final score. For instance, if Team A has a -1 handicap against Team B and wins the match 2-0, the adjusted score becomes 1-0, and the bet is still in favor of Team A.

Handicap betting allows bettors to wager on matches where one team is heavily favored over the other, making the outcome more unpredictable and potentially offering better odds. It adds excitement and intrigue to soccer betting by providing an alternative to traditional 1X2 wagering.

Understanding Soccer Handicap Betting

Soccer handicap betting is a popular form of wagering that levels the playing field between teams of varying strengths. But How Does Soccer Handicap Betting Work? Let’s delve into the mechanics of this intriguing betting method.

Essentially, handicap betting involves giving one team a virtual deficit (handicap) while providing the other team with a virtual advantage. This adjustment aims to create more balanced odds for betting purposes, especially in matches where there is a clear favorite and underdog. But How Does Soccer Handicap Betting Work?   • Handicap Line: The handicap line represents the virtual goal difference between the two teams. For example, if Team A is considered stronger than Team B, Team A might have a handicap of -1.5 goals, while Team B would have a handicap of +1.5 goals. This means that if you bet on Team A, they would need to win by two or more goals for your bet to succeed, taking into account the handicap. On the other hand, if you bet on Team B, they can either win, draw, or lose by just one goal for your bet to win, considering the handicap.
